创建一个接受HTTPS的Java代理服务器
我已经有一个工作正常的HTTP代理服务器,可以处理多个HTTP请求。现在我的问题是如何处理https请求?这是我正在使用的简化代码:class Daemon{ public static void main(String[] args) { ServerSocket cDaemonSocket = new ServerSocket(3128); while(true) { try { Socke...
2024-01-10前端项目的代理服务器为啥都是反向代理而不是正向代理呢?
比如vue本地项目开发的时候,一般都会在vue.config.js中配置devServe反向代理服务器,来跨域请求服务器。这个服务器为啥都是反向代理服务器呢?正向代理不也能帮助访问跨域的服务器,达到相同的目的吗?求大佬答疑解惑回答:从安全的方面考虑这个问题,去理解正向代理和反向代理原理回答:正向代理隐藏的是客户端本身。而反向代理隐藏的则是服务器本身。安全性算是一点,我们通过反向代理也还可以解决...
2024-02-23PHP跨平台获取服务器IP地址自定义函数分享
近期需要完善一个log机制,监控来自不同服务器的机器的脚本执行状况,特针对windows和Linux及web与命令行模式书写了一个函数来兼容。写了如下一个function来,可以实现上面的需求:function getServerAddr() { //运行 web app if (isset($_SERVER["SERVER_ADDR"])) { return $_SERVER["SERVER_ADD...
2024-01-10iOS 从服务器获取推流地址 在demo中使用 报错
填写url 点击start出这样的问题 求救急急急!!!回答:似乎的 https 的问题吧?另外你用了七牛的直播 SDK 难道不应该找七牛的么?...
2024-01-10Linux下扫描服务器IP地址是否冲突(arpscan)
部署服务突然发现,连接的服务器断开了,因为服务器用户名密码是一样的,所以重新连接后,发现文件变了,跟之前不一样。猜想是不是ip地址冲突了,两次连接的服务器不同。网上查找资料说可以用工具扫描。工具:arp-scan。服务器:Centos 7.X工具:arp-scan:1.9.2服务器上直接 使用 yum安装 提示找不...
2024-01-10代理服务器有哪些类型?
代理服务器有多种类型,如下所示 -转发代理服务器- 转发代理是一种代理服务器,通常通过防火墙将来自内部网络中的用户的请求传递到互联网。转发代理被配置为允许或拒绝用户通过防火墙更改以在 Internet 上创建内容的请求。如果代理启用用户的请求,它会通过防火墙将其转发到互联网服务器。互...
2024-01-10web服务器反向代理reverseproxy
代理服务器来接受外部的连接请求,然后将请求转发给内部网络上的服务器,并将从服务器上得到的结果返回给外部的请求连接的客户端,此时代理服务器对外就表现为一个服务器。 反向代理一般作用: 1:...
2024-01-10Java+Nginx实现POP、IMAP、SMTP邮箱代理服务
这篇文章介绍了Java+Nginx实现POP、IMAP、SMTP邮箱代理服务,我们本次使用的环境为Centos7下,java程序我们通过eclipse导出的war包运行在linux下的tomcat下执行的,具体见下:环境介绍:Hostname:java.iternalsoft.comIP:192.168.2.163Roles: Proxy Server OS:Centos7我们通过以下命令来修改新安装的服务器信息:Hostnamectl set-ho...
2024-01-10vue 内置代理服务器配置不生效?
今天在测试vue内置的代理服务器的时候出现了问题,在配置好之后所发的请求并没有改变。(代理配置没有生效)因为使用的是vuecli3创建的项目,所以自己在与src同级下创建了vue.config.js文件,下面就是里面的代码。module.exports = {devServer: {proxy: {"/api": {target: "http://***.***.***.***:3000", // 外部引入的url,连...
2024-01-10vue项目部署在服务器访问接口出现跨域问题,配置反代理不生效
回答在此之前,你确定这个接口如果没有跨域限制 能够请求成功么?反代理是要把项目和api接口放在一个端口下,你这没放一起吧用另一个端口启动项目,然后都在8080下用不同字段配置项目和api就好了你不用localhost访问你的网址,而是用你的本地ip会怎么样?原先是环境问题,已解决,目前问题:访问...
2024-01-10win7下FTP服务器配置访问教程
也可以参考百度的教程win7下FTP服务器安装一、FTP服务器功能打开1、打开【控制面板】→【程序】→【打开或关闭Windows功能】→出现以下界面:2、一定要将树形目录【Internet信息腐乳】展开,然后将【FTP服务】目录展开(注意的是所有其他配置在这里都要一层层展开才可以勾选住子目录),勾选中...
2024-01-10win7网络服务怎么开启
很多的小伙伴们最近都在问win7网络服务怎么开启?今天小编就为大家带来了win7网络服务开启方法!一起来看看吧。 【网络常见问题解决汇总】 win7网络服务开启方法: 方法一: 1、win+r——输入“control”回车——进入到【控制面板】——【程序】 2、【打开或关闭windows服务】——勾...
2024-01-10win7停止服务对用户有没有影响
自2020年1月14日开始,微软宣布正式停止对win7系统的支持,那么以后将不会对win7系统进行安全修复和更新。而继续使用win7系统将会极大的增加病毒和恶意软件攻击的风险,那么对个人用户有什么影响呢?小编建议更新win10系统,今天小编带来了免费的升级教程,具体的一起来看看吧。 win7停止服...
2024-01-10win7网络禁用后如何启用服务
很多小伙伴们都在问win7网络禁用后如何启用服务?今天小编就为大家带来了win7电脑网络启用方法一起来看看吧。 【网络常见问题解决汇总】 win7电脑网络启用方法: 1、首先,我们点击开始图标搜索控制面板并且点击,点击之后会跳出来一个新的窗口,我们在这个窗口上可以看到一个“控制...
2024-01-10nginx代理服务器本地主机权限被拒绝
我只是将nginx设置为直接代理tomcat应用服务器的Web服务器。当用户连接到我的网站时,Nginx应该将请求重定向到运行Tomcat应用程序服务器的端口8080。我正在运行Redhat 7的Amazon EC2实例上执行所有操作。我到目前为止所拥有的是:nginx.conf fileuser nginx;worker_processes 1;server { listen 80; server_name mydomainname; a...
2024-01-10基于Centos7 部署Varnish缓存代理服务器
一.Varnish概述1.Varnish 简介Varnish是一款高性能且开源的反向代理服务器和HTTP加速器,其采用全新的软件体系机构,和现在的硬件体系紧密配合。与传统的squid相比,Varnish具有高性能、速度快、管理更加方便等优点,目前很多大型的网站都开始尝试使用Varnish来代替squid,这便是Varnish迅速发展的最根本的...
2024-01-10CentOS8安装Squid代理服务器
更换了一台阿里云服务器,重新部署服务。直接上了CentOS8系统。CentOS8系统除了默认的pyhton版本是 Python 3.6 ,RHEL 包含PHP 7.2。结果,原来的python2的服务都要重新兼容一次python3,也懒得再去安装pyhton2版本。更重要的是,原本代理服务Tinyproxy,在CentOS8上面,无论是rpm安装,还是源码安装最新版本Version ...
2024-01-10asyncio 实现 TCP 隧道代理服务延迟过大
使用Python asyncio.Server 实现了一个TCP隧道代理服务.项目代码比较多, 从网上找到一个相同思路的实现 这个. Demo在这里async def pipe(reader, writer): try: while not reader.at_eof(): writer.write(await reader.read(2048))...
2024-02-09在Selenium期间更改代理服务器
所以一切正常fp = webdriver.FirefoxProfile()fp.set_preference("network.proxy.type", 1)fp.set_preference("network.proxy.http", PROXY_HOST)fp.set_preference("network.proxy.http_port", int(PROXY_PORT))fp.update_preferences()driver = webdriver.Firefox(firefox_profile...
2024-01-10使用Selenium和Chrome设置代理服务器
如何使用使用selenium和谷歌浏览器的代理服务器?我附加了代码,但不确定是否会更改实际的代理服务器。# selenium importsfrom selenium import webdriverfrom selenium.webdriver.common.by import Byfrom selenium.webdriver.support.ui import WebDriverWaitfrom selenium.webdriver.support import expected_conditions...
2024-01-10如何在Windows Docker群集上设置外部负载均衡器或代理服务器?
我是新来的Docker,需要在不同的域上公开多个容器。我是否需要设置外部负载平衡器或代理?如何在Windows Docker群集上设置外部负载均衡器或代理服务器?而且生产设置也必须部署网络覆盖或其他任何容器?任何人都请在Windows Docker Production上清除我这个问题?回答:首先你必须意识到所有这些流行...
2024-01-10阿里旺旺怎么设置代理服务器?阿里旺旺代理服务器设置方法分享
对阿里旺旺的用户来说,账号登录不上并非什么新鲜事。当然,用户也可以选择设置代理服务器,以避免上述情况的出现!那么问题出现了,阿里旺旺该怎么设置代理服务器呢?不清楚具体操作的朋友,可以参考小编分享的方法。 方法步骤 打开阿里旺旺,并进入“网络设置”页面; 待软件跳转至“网络设置”页面后,选择代理服务器的类型; 最后,依提示输入服务器、端口、用户名、密码、域等信息,再按下“确定”按钮。 ...
2024-01-17Python3搭建http服务器的实现代码
在本机搭建Web服务器其实也有更简单的方法,可以利用iis功能。可以自行搜索本机iis搭建Web服务器。不用写代码,Windows自带的web服务器功能。Python2提供了BaseHTTPServer模块,不过在Py3把它合并到了http.server中。老教材用BaseHTTPServer你可以直接用http.server代替即可。这里利用http.server搭建最简单的web服务...
2024-01-10服务器返回HTTP响应代码:401,URL:https
我正在使用Java访问HTTPS站点,该站点以XML格式返回显示内容。我在URL本身中传递了登录凭据。这是代码片段:DocumentBuilderFactory dbf = DocumentBuilderFactory.newInstance();DocumentBuilder db = dbf.newDocumentBuilder();requestURL = "https://Administrator:Password@localhost:8443/abcd";try { InputStrea...
2024-01-10python实战Http代理服务器
最近打算好好深入研究下python的socket编程, 于是打算学习下,仿写了一下,发现写好还真不容易,中途出现很多问题,果真是看的容易,做起来难啊import socket import thread import urlparse import select BUFLEN=8192 class Proxy(object): def __init__(self,conn,addr): self.source=conn self.request="" ...
2024-01-10Python实现简单的代理服务器
本文实例讲述了Python实现简单的代理服务器。分享给大家供大家参考。具体如下:具备简单的管理功能,运行后 telnet localhost 9000 端口可以进行管理主要功能就是做包转发,如果有一个桥服务器,可以用来外网访问内网用,还是很管用的#/bin/env python #coding:utf-8 import socket,select,sys,time import thread s_list...
2024-01-10Java 如何实现一个http服务器
在Java中可以使用HttpServer类来实现Http服务器,该类位于com.sun.net包下(rt.jar)。实现代码如下:主程序类package bg.httpserver;import com.sun.net.httpserver.HttpServer;import java.io.IOException;import java.net.InetSocketAddress;import java.util.concurrent.Executors;public class HttpServerSt...
2024-01-10http服务端的监听开销?
问题如下:背景:一个维护性系统要给一个高实时性系统进行维护。1)维护性系统这边系统通过http进行配置下发,软件升级,实时性系统作为http服务端。2)实时性系统认为开启一个http(tcp)的监听服务占用线程轮询开销,拒绝作为http的服务端。希望维护系统发送一个udp报文给实时性系统,然后实时性系统作为http客户端访问维护性系统获取配置数据。3)方式1和方式2的区别就在于实时性系统作为udp...
2024-03-03详解vue使用$http服务端收不到参数
老夫子我正在憋方案书,听到身后传来细软的声音:“李哥,我这有个Bug调了很长时间了,您能帮我看一下吗?”。说这话的是我的好朋友,公司新来的前端小妹伊万卡。我起身向她走去,看到因长时间调试Bug漂亮的脸蛋上泛起的红晕,原来人会变的温柔,一点都不像我。“我使用vue中的http方法异步...
2024-01-10Python简单实现的代理服务器端口映射功能示例
本文实例讲述了Python简单实现的代理服务器端口映射功能。分享给大家供大家参考,具体如下:一 代码1、模拟服务端代码import sysimport socketimport threading#回复消息,原样返回def replyMessage(conn): while True: data = conn.recv(1024) conn.send(data) if data.decode().lower() == 'bye': break conn.close()def ...
2024-01-10Python代码实现http/https代理服务器的脚本
一个几百行代码做出http/https代理服务器的脚本,启动即可做http https透明代理使用python proxy.py 8992使用非阻塞io模式,性能还可以。可以和浏览器一样保持长连接,代码有点乱,不管那么多了能跑就行几百行代码做出http/https代理服务器代码片段*1. * [代码] [Python]代码#!/usr/bin/python#-*- coding:utf-8 -*-im...
2024-01-10使用Python开发SQLite代理服务器的方法
SQLite数据库使用单个磁盘文件,并且不需要像Oracle、MSSQL、MySQL等数据库管理系统那样启动服务,使用非常灵活方便。但是SQLite也有个很严重的问题,就是没有相应的服务,也没有监听任何端口,因此相应的程序只能访问本地数据库。也就是说,无法分离程序和数据库,只能把程序和数据库放在同一台...
2024-01-10